Apple Introduces Apple Remote Desktop 3

Third Generation of Desktop Management Software Now Optimised for Intel-based Macs

SYDNEY—11 April 2006—Apple® today announced Apple Remote Desktop™ 3, the third generation of Apple’s award-winning desktop management software. Building on Mac OS® X version 10.4 “Tiger” innovations such as Spotlight™, Dashboard and Automator, Apple Remote Desktop 3 is a Universal application optimised to take advantage of the power of Intel-based Macs with more than 50 new features that deliver improvements in software distribution, asset management and remote assistance.

“With Apple Remote Desktop 3, we’ve delivered powerful innovations that make it even easier and more affordable to manage Macs,” said Philip Schiller, Apple’s senior vice president of Worldwide Product Marketing. “Great new features such as remote Spotlight searching and customised Automator actions take advantage of innovations in Tiger and make Apple Remote Desktop 3 a valuable tool for anyone managing more than one Mac.”

Apple Remote Desktop 3 offers a wide range of high performance desktop management features including lightning-fast Spotlight searches across multiple Tiger systems; over 30 Automator actions for easily automating repetitive system administration tasks; a Dashboard Widget that provides quick and convenient observation of remote systems; and AutoInstall for installing software automatically on mobile systems when they return online.

Pricing & Availability
Apple Remote Desktop 3 is available immediately through The Apple Store® (www.apple.com.au) and Apple Authorised Resellers for a suggested retail price of $399 RRP inc GST for managing up to 10 systems and $699 RRP inc GST for managing an unlimited number of systems. Special education pricing can be found at www.apple.com.au/education/store.

The administration and client system for Apple Remote Desktop 3 is designed to run on any computer running Mac OS X v10.3.9 or later. An Ethernet (recommended), IP over FireWire® or AirPort® network connection is required.
